1. csh Shell简介
csh(C Shell)是一种常见的Unix shell,它是一种命令解释器,可用于在Linux系统中执行命令行操作。csh Shell具有与bash不同的语法和特性,适用于不同类型的用户。
2. 安装csh Shell
2.1 确认系统是否已安装csh Shell
在开始安装之前,首先需要确认系统是否已经安装了csh Shell。可以使用以下命令来检查:
which csh
如果该命令返回结果不为空,则表示已经安装了csh Shell,否则需要进行安装。
2.2 使用包管理器安装csh Shell
大多数Linux发行版都提供了包管理器,可以很方便地安装软件包。使用适用于你的Linux发行版的包管理器来安装csh Shell。
如果你使用的是Debian或Ubuntu,可以使用以下命令来安装csh Shell:
sudo apt-get install csh
如果你使用的是Fedora,可以使用以下命令来安装csh Shell:
sudo dnf install csh
根据你所使用的Linux发行版,可以参考其官方文档或使用搜索引擎来了解如何使用包管理器安装csh Shell。
2.3 手动编译和安装csh Shell
如果你无法使用包管理器来安装csh Shell,或者你希望手动编译和安装最新版本的csh Shell,可以按照以下步骤进行:
1. 首先,从csh Shell的官方网站或源代码存储库中下载最新版本的csh Shell。
2. 解压下载的源代码包。
3. 进入解压后的目录:
cd csh-xxx
4. 运行以下命令来编译和安装csh Shell:
./configure
make
sudo make install
5. 安装完成后,可以使用以下命令来验证csh Shell的安装:
which csh
如果命令返回结果不为空,并且路径与安装目录相符,则表示安装成功。
3. 使用csh Shell
3.1 启动csh Shell
在安装完成后,可以使用以下命令来启动csh Shell:
csh
启动后,你将看到一个新的命令行界面,表示csh Shell已经启动。
3.2 csh Shell的基本操作
与其他Shell一样,csh Shell也具有基本的操作和命令。
以下是一些常用的csh Shell命令:
cd:切换到指定目录
ls:列出目录中的文件和子目录
mkdir:创建新目录
rm:删除文件或目录
cp:复制文件或目录
mv:移动文件或目录
cat:查看文件内容
echo:显示文本
grep:在文件中搜索指定文本
chmod:修改文件权限
chown:修改文件所有者
exit:退出csh Shell
3.3 配置csh Shell
你可以定制csh Shell的环境和行为,以满足个人需求。csh Shell的配置文件一般是.cshrc
,位于用户的主目录下。
你可以编辑.cshrc
文件,添加或修改其中的配置项。例如,你可以设置自定义的命令别名、环境变量、函数等。
修改完成后,可以使用以下命令来使修改生效:
source ~/.cshrc
4. 总结
本文介绍了在Linux下安装和使用csh Shell的详细过程。你可以通过包管理器进行安装,也可以手动下载源代码进行编译安装。使用csh Shell可以执行各种命令行操作,定制配置文件可以满足个人需求。希望本文对你理解csh Shell的安装流程和基本用法有所帮助。